A spacious seaside cottage that has been lovingly restored, this traditional Cornish home has held on to its original features and offers a tranquil retreat in one of Cornwall’s best loved coastal towns.
Three comfortable bedrooms and two bathrooms make the cottage ideal for families, with a large sitting room and wood burner stove creating a wonderful space to relax and unwind in.
At the heart of the property you’ll find a well-equipped kitchen complete with its original Cornish range cooker, perfect for preparing a home-cooked feast, and a games room with small snooker table that will keep all of the family entertained during their stay.
The wonderful views of St Michael’s Mount can be enjoyed from the sun room and upstairs patio that leads off of the master bedroom, as well as from the outdoor dining area tucked away at the bottom of the enclosed garden – a great spot to enjoy a meal or two al fresco.

A lovely spacious and comfortable cottage with fabulous views across the water to St Michael's Mount.

Positives - comfortable beds and sofas, hot and powerful showers, spectacular views and plenty of space for our family of five in this quirky Cornish bolthole. It's a beautifully quiet and relaxing place to be.

Not so positives - a couple of (fairly minor) points - Cottage felt cold on arrival which wasn't particularly welcoming. The boiler was rapidly effective but noisy and somewhat smelly when running. Some areas of the house were not 100% clean. My son sat next to the radiator in the dining room and a huge, thick cobweb dropped down from the bottom of it! (Understandably large, old cottages are hard to keep pristine)

Things to be aware of - a VERY narrow lane between cottages to access the parking space. We negotiated it in our Kuga on arrival but then preferred to park elsewhere in the village and walk to our car. Also, as this is an old property, the doorframes etc are quite low and bumped heads are possible for the taller guests! Noise travels between the ground floor and bedrooms too so don't expect a peaceful afternoon siesta if you are with a lively family!

Overall, a lovely place, ideally situated to explore this part of Cornwall. We would happily return.
